Key Ingredients & Substitutions
Ground Beef or Lamb: Both work great in Shepherd’s Pie. If you’re looking for a healthier option, ground turkey can also be used. Just season it well to ensure flavor. I often use beef for its rich taste that pairs well with the veggies.
Mixed Vegetables: You can use frozen mixed vegetables for convenience. If you want fresh, carrots, peas, and corn are classic choices, but feel free to add bell peppers or green beans. Using whatever you have on hand can save a trip to the store!
Beef Broth: This adds depth to the filling. If you’re looking for a lighter alternative, chicken broth works just fine. For a vegetarian version, consider using vegetable broth.
Potatoes: Regular potatoes are ideal for mashing, but you could also try sweet potatoes for a different flavor. They’re nutritious and slightly sweeter, making for a nice twist!
How Do You Make Mashed Potatoes Perfectly Every Time?
Making fluffy mashed potatoes is all about texture and temperature. Here are some tips to get them just right:
- Use starchy potatoes like Russets or Yukon Golds for the creamiest mash.
- Don’t over-boil them; you want them tender but not mushy. About 15 minutes should do it!
- Drain well before mashing to avoid watery potatoes, and mash them while they’re still warm for best results.
- Incorporate the butter and milk gradually to achieve your desired creaminess. For extra flavor, try adding sour cream or cream cheese.
Crockpot Shepherd’s Pie
Ingredients You’ll Need:
For the Filling:
- 1 ½ pounds ground beef or lamb
- 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 cups mixed vegetables (carrots, peas, corn)
- 1 cup beef broth
- 2 t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- Salt and pepper to taste
For the Mashed Potatoes:
- 4–5 large potatoes, peeled and cubed
- 4 tablespoons butter
- ½ cup milk (more if needed)
For the Topping:
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
How Much Time Will You Need?
This delicious Crockpot Shepherd’s Pie requires about 15 minutes of prep time and takes anywhere from 6 to 8 hours to cook on low (or 3 to 4 hours on high) in the crockpot. It’s perfect for a day when you want a lovely homemade meal without spending all day in the kitchen!
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Prepare the Mashed Potatoes:
Start by boiling the peeled and cubed potatoes in salted water. Let them cook for about 15 minutes or until they are tender. Drain them well and mash with the butter and milk until smooth. Season to taste with salt and pepper, then set aside.
2. Brown the Meat:
While the potatoes are boiling, heat a skillet over medium heat. Add the ground beef or lamb, and cook until browned, breaking it apart as it cooks. Stir in the chopped onion and minced garlic, cooking until the onion is softened, which should take about 5 minutes. Drain any excess fat from the skillet.
3. Mix the Filling:
Transfer the browned meat mixture to your crockpot. Stir in the mixed vegetables, beef broth, tomato paste, Worcestershire sauce,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per. Make sure everything is combined well before moving on to the next step.
4. Cook:
Cover the crockpot and set it on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ours. When the cooking time is up, check that the vegetables are tender and everything is mixed well.
5. Assemble the Pie:
After the filling is ready, spread the mashed potatoes evenly over the top of the meat and vegetable mixture in the crockpot. Sprinkling the shredded cheddar cheese on top will make it even more delicious!
6. Melt the Cheese:
Cover the crockpot again and cook on high for an additional 15-20 minutes. This will ensure that the cheese melts perfectly and the top of the potatoes starts to get a lovely golden color.
7. Serve:
Once everything is bubbly and golden, sprinkle freshly chopped parsley on top for a pop of color. Dish out your comforting Crockpot Shepherd’s Pie and enjoy a warm, hearty meal!
Can I Use Frozen Vegetables Instead?
Absolutely! Frozen mixed vegetables work perfectly in this recipe. They’re convenient and save prep time. Just toss them in straight from the bag without thawing for best results!
Can I Make This Shepherd’s Pie Vegetarian?
Yes, you can easily make it vegetarian! Substitute the ground meat with lentils, mushrooms, or your favorite plant-based ground meat. Be sure to use vegetable broth instead of beef broth to maintain the flavor!
How Do I Store Leftovers?
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ply warm in the microwave or in the oven until heated through. You may want to add a splash of broth if it seems a little dry.
Can I Prepare This Dish Ahead of Time?
Yes! You can prepare the filling and mash the potatoes a day ahead. Just store them separately in the fridge. Assemble everything in the crockpot when you’re ready to cook, and enjoy! This is especially great for meal prep or busy days!
